Hazard levels

DANGER

  • Indication of an imminent threat of danger that will lead to severe injuries or even death.

WARNING

  • Indication of a potentially dangerous situation that may lead to severe injuries or even death.

CAUTION

  • Indication of a potentially dangerous situation that may lead to minor injuries.

ATTENTION

  • Indication of a potentially dangerous situation that may lead to damage to property.

Operation
  • DANGER

  •  Operation in explosive atmospheres is prohibited.

  • When using the device in hazard zones (e.g. service stations), adhere to the respective safety regulations.
    WARNING

  •  Do not direct the water jet at persons, animals, live electrical equipment or loose objects.

  •  Do not spray any objects which contain harmful substances (e.g. asbestos).

  •  The appliance contains electrical components – do not clean the appliance under running water.
    CAUTION

  •  Do not use the appliance if it has been dropped beforehand, is visibly damaged or if it is leaking.

  •  According to the applicable regulations, the appliance may never be used with the drinking water network without a system separator. Ensure that theconnection to your house water system, with which the pressure cleaner is operated, is equipped with a system separator according to EN 12729 type BA.

  •  Water that has flowed through a system separator is no longer classified as drinkable.

  •  Never leave the device unsupervised while it is in operation.

  •  Only operate or store the device in accordance with the description or figure.
    ATTENTION

  •  Device damage due to dry running. Switch the device on only when the water supply is ensured.

  •  Do not operate the device at temperatures below 0 °C.

Intended use

Use the battery pressure cleaner in private households only.
The pressure cleaner is intended for cleaning machines, vehicles, buildings, tools,façades, terraces, garden machines etc. using a water jet.

Environmental protection

The packing materials can be recycled. Please dispose of packaging in accordance with the environmental regulations.

Electrical and electronic devices contain valuable, recyclable materials and often components such as batteries, rechargeable batteries or oil, which – if handled or disposed of incorrectly – can pose a potential danger to human health and the environment. However, these components are required for the correct operation of the device. Devices marked by this symbol are not allowed to be disposed of together with the household rubbish.

Cleaning work producing in oily waste water, e.g. washing engines, washing undercarriages etc., may only be performed at washing stations with an oil separator.

Extraction of water from public waterways is not permitted in some countries.

Sucking water from open containers

When used with the KÄRCHER SH 5 handheld suction hose(special accessory, order number 2.644-124.0) this pressure cleaner is suitable for sucking in surface water, e.g. from rain barrels or ponds (for the maximum suction height see chapter Technical data).
The water connection coupling is not required for vacuuming operation

  1. Fill the suction hose with water.
  2. Screw the suction hose onto the device water connection and hang it in a water source (e.g. water butt).
  3. Vent the suction hose.
    Note
    If necessary, remove the spray lance before venting the suction hose.
    a Start the device (see chapter Starting the device).
    b Operate the device until no more air bubbles can be seen in the suction hose.
    c Release the power switch.
    d Secure the power switch with the lock

Ending operation

  1. Release the power switch.

  2. Close the water tap.

  3. Press the power switch.
    The existing pressure in the device is relieved.

  4. Disconnect the device from the water supply.

  5. Secure the power switch with the lock.

  6. Remove the battery pack (see chapter Removing the battery pack)

Troubleshooting guide

DANGER
Touching live parts Electric shock
Switch off the device and remove the battery pack before performing any work on the device.
Have repair work and work on electrical componentscarried out by the authorised customer service only.
You can remedy minor faults using the following overview.
If in any doubt, please contact your authorised Customer Service.

Device not running
The battery pack is not sitting properly in the device

  1. Push the battery pack into the mounting in the device until it audibly latches into place

The charging state of the battery pack is too low

  1. Charge the battery pack.

The battery pack is overheated

  1. Remove the battery pack from the device and allow it to cool down.
  2. Do not the place the device and battery pack in direct sunlight

The battery pack or the charger are defective

  1. Replace the battery pack or charger.

Device switches off automatically
Overheating of the device or battery pack

  1. Let the device or the battery pack cool down.

Device not building up pressure
The nozzle is dirty

  1. Use a needle to remove dirt from the nozzle hole.
  2. Rinse the nozzle from the front with water.

The water supply is too low

  1. Open the water tap fully.
  2. Check the water inlet for an adequate flow rate.
  3. Check the fine filter in the water connection.

Device leaking

  1. The device leaks a small amount for technical reasons. If the leak is severe, request authorised Customer Service

Technical data

Device performance data

Working voltage of the battery| V| 18
Protection class| | III
Operating time (max.) at full battery charge with Battery Power 18/ 25 battery pack| min| 12
Max. permissible pressure| MPa| 2,4
Water connection
Feed pressure (max.)| MPa| 1,0
Input temperature (max.)| °C| 40
Suction height (max.)| m| 0,5
Dimensions and weights
Weight without battery pack| kg| 1,3
Length x width x height| mm| 302 x 89 x 252
Determined values in acc. with EN 60335-2-79
Hand-arm vibration value| m/s2| <2,5
Uncertainty K| m/s2| 0,3
Sound pressure level LpA| dB(A)| 69
Uncertainty KpA| dB(A)| 3
Sound power level LWA + K uncertaintyWA| dB(A)| 84
